Major changes:
* New target: WCEPSION_500_VS2005
A build of the Psion CE 5.0 under VS2005
This target has been added to the WINCE target.

WCEPSION_500_VS2005 build cannot consume build artifacts from the
WCEPSION_500. The two are separate.

* Support for building WinCE targets under VS2005
Currently only the WCEPSION_500_VS2005 is fully supported
Support includes
* Building of executables and DLLs via jats directives
* Building of components via VS2005 'solution' files

Minor changes:
* Build file processing
Better detection of bad platform names under Windows
Note: All platform names should be in uppercase.

* MOS builds
If a 'product' name not known to JATS is used and a board base address
is specified then no warnings are generated indicating an unknown 'product'

* MOS builds
New 'known' product: PICP
Identical to the TP5 in all but name.

* GenerateFiles directive
Better handling of '\' when passing arguments to a command line
under windows.

--AutoGenerate option will warn if one of the 'generated' files is
a source file as this disables the operation of the AutoGeneration.

* Verbose builds now show command files
Currently only supported for WIN32 and WINCE builds.

The use of 'OPTIONS=args' will cause the linker command file to be dumped
to the output stream.

This facility will be retrofitted to other platform targets in the future.

* Windows Shell
The shell provided with JATS for use under Windows has been modified so
that the COMSPEC and PATH variables are correctly formatted with '\'

Addresses issues when invoking Windows tools and programs from within JATS.

* H8S toolset
Ensure the the EnvVar CYGWIN is not set.

If 'binmode' is set then the gcc compiler used by the H8S toolset cannot
handle macros that use line continuation.

Internal changes
* WinCe builds
Changed name of internal file 'toolset/vcwce' to better represent the
content of the file.

Many internal changes to better support VS2005 and EVC

Macros to encode and decode paths with embedded spaces.
Currently only used in WIN32 and WINCE toolsets.

Version: 2.76.0000.cr Released: 24-Jun-08
------------------------------------------------------------------------
Major changes:
* Support for Microsoft Visual Studio 2005 [DEVI-049017]
The product must be installed in its default location.

New platforms:
CSHARP2005
Uses C# Framework Version 2.0.50727
Support extends to allow:
1) Building of Csharp source using standard JATS
2) Build Visual Studio solutions
Can consume files from CSHARP and WIN32 components.

VS2005
Support extends to allow:
1) Building of C and C++ source using standard JATS
2) Build Visual Studio solutions
Can consume files from VS2003 and WIN32 components.

The existing WIN32 and CSHARP platforms can also utilize VS2005
through a version selector:
WIN32 Toolset - "MS.NET2005"
CSHARP Toolset - "MS.NET2005"

* Version of Make for Win32 builds
The version of Make has been upgraded to 3.81 to provide access
to macros to simplify support for the MS VS2005.

* CSHARP and WIN32 platforms
The LIB path uses to locate libraries and DLLs has been altered to:
- Contain absolute paths. Relative paths did not work under all
conditions when building projects and solutions.
- Contain valid paths. JATS generated paths that do not physically exist
will be removed from the search path. This removes warning messages
under VS2005.

Minor changes:
* New Jats utility: dstatus
Display Build Daemon Status. A text based utility.
Use 'jats dstatus -man' for full details.

* PPC_603E Toolset
Changed the definition of HOST_CPU to be correct for the linux
architecture that uses the value - powerpc.

Extended LinuxDrivers directive to allow for powerpc.

Updated the MakeLinuxDriver directive to use EXTRA_CFLAGS as CFLAGS
has been removed. This change is backwardly compatible.

* Modified all utilities to avoid a Perl-10 warning message [DEVI-049018]
Improved usage of the 'require' statement used to check for
a minimal value of perl.

Removed excessive require statements.

* JATS internal utilities - xmake
Source for Make 3.81 is now controlled
Include JATS specific files for
1) Windows
2) Linux

JATS now includes binaries for make.
This will ensure that the version of make being used will be known for all
machines. Gnu make does not need to be installed for the various build
machines.

* JATS internal utility sh.exe (windows)
Extended internal debugging via EnvVar SHDEBUGEXEC

* JATS Environment
Allow Jats Environment variables that are used to specify a directory
to be set to either '-' or 'none'. The associated path will set to empty.

This can be used to override defaults that may be inserted by the JATS
wrapper scripts.

* JATS utility: sandbox (Experimental)
Correct problem with location of build files.
Spell check help and code.

First Release in Release Manager
Major changes:

Minor changes:
* Jats Tool: create_dpkg
Added options to allow the utility to sanity test the package name and
version of the package being created. This is intended to be used by the
automated build system. New options are:
-pname=Package_Name
-pversion=Package_Version

Added option to allow the source package form to be tested, without
transferring the package. New options are:
-test

* Jats Tool: CCdiff
-output=filename now works. Previously only -out=filename worked.
-vob=name does not generate internal message under unix

* JATS Environment variables GBE_BUILDFILTER and GBE_PLATFORM can be either
a space separated or a comma separated list.

* Solaris Toolset
Disable the use of purify, purecov and quantify when building shared
libraries. Shared libraries are not supported by these tools. Executable
programs are still supported.
